How Can Color Schemes Impact Your Lawn Mowing Flyer’s Effectiveness?
Color schemes play a crucial role in the effectiveness of your lawn mowing flyer by influencing visual appeal and emotional response.
- Contrast: Utilizing contrasting colors can help important information stand out, making it easier for potential customers to read key details about your services.
- Brand Consistency: Choosing a color palette that aligns with your brand identity reinforces recognition and trust, creating a cohesive look that connects with your existing marketing materials.
- Emotional Impact: Different colors evoke specific emotions; for instance, greens can suggest freshness and tranquility, while bright colors like yellow can grab attention and promote a sense of cheerfulness.
- Target Audience Appeal: Understanding the preferences of your target demographic can guide your color choices; for example, earthy tones may appeal more to eco-conscious customers, while vibrant colors might attract a younger audience.
- Call to Action Visibility: Using bold colors for your call-to-action sections ensures they are easily noticeable, thereby encouraging potential clients to take the steps you desire, such as calling or visiting your website.
- Seasonal Relevance: Adapting your color scheme to reflect seasonal themes can make your flyer more relatable and timely, such as using warm colors in fall or bright pastels in spring.
Which Fonts and Typography Are Most Appealing for Lawn Care Flyers?
The most appealing fonts and typography for lawn care flyers focus on readability, professionalism, and a touch of creativity.
- Sans Serif Fonts: These fonts, such as Arial and Helvetica, are clean and modern, making them easy to read from a distance. Their simplicity provides a professional appearance, which is ideal for conveying reliability in lawn care services.
- Slab Serif Fonts: Fonts like Rockwell or Courier are bold and have a strong presence, which can attract attention effectively. They combine the readability of serif fonts with a more contemporary feel, making them suitable for headlines or important information on the flyer.
- Script Fonts: While they should be used sparingly, script fonts like Pacifico can add a personal touch and evoke a sense of creativity. They work well for accenting the business name or a tagline, but too much can hinder readability.
- Display Fonts: Unique display fonts can capture attention and convey character, such as Lobster or Bebas Neue. They are perfect for catchy headlines or promotional offers, but they should be paired with simpler fonts for the body text to maintain clarity.
- Color Contrast: Using contrasting colors between text and background enhances readability and visual appeal. For example, dark green text on a light green background can resonate with the lawn care theme while ensuring that the information is easily legible.
- Hierarchy in Typography: Establishing a clear hierarchy using different font sizes and weights helps to guide the reader’s eye through the flyer. Emphasizing the most important information, like services offered or special deals, through larger or bolder fonts can improve engagement.

Where Are the Best Locations to Distribute Lawn Mowing Flyers?
The best locations to distribute lawn mowing flyers include:
- Local Community Centers: Community centers often serve as hubs for neighborhood activities and gatherings, making them ideal for distributing flyers. Placing flyers on bulletin boards or handing them out during events can effectively reach local homeowners who may need lawn care services.
- Neighborhood Mailboxes: Distributing flyers directly into neighborhood mailboxes ensures that they reach homeowners without the need for additional effort on their part. This method allows for targeted marketing in specific areas where you believe there is a demand for lawn mowing services.
- Home Improvement Stores: Many homeowners visit home improvement stores for supplies related to landscaping and gardening, making these venues a strategic spot for flyer distribution. You can ask for permission to place flyers on community boards or hand them out in the store’s entrance area.
- Local Parks and Recreation Areas: Parks and recreational areas are frequented by families and homeowners who may be more inclined to consider lawn care services. Distributing flyers at these locations, especially during community events or sports games, can attract attention from potential customers.
- Door-to-Door Distribution: Directly delivering flyers to homes in your target neighborhoods allows for a personal touch and the opportunity to introduce yourself and your services. This method can be particularly effective in areas with high foot traffic or where residents are known to take pride in their lawns.
- Real Estate Offices: Partnering with local real estate offices can be beneficial, as they often have clients who are new homeowners looking to enhance their properties. Leaving flyers in these offices can put your services in front of individuals who may need immediate lawn care assistance.
- Local Coffee Shops: Coffee shops are popular gathering spots where locals often look for services and recommendations. Placing flyers on community boards or tables can capture the attention of customers who are actively seeking lawn care solutions.
